The Ultimate Guide to Spotting Phishing Emails: Real Examples and Red Flags
Recent Trends in Phishing Attacks
Phishing emails have grown more sophisticated, with attackers moving beyond obvious misspellings and generic greetings. Recent patterns show a sharp increase in targeted spear-phishing, often impersonating trusted vendors, internal IT departments, or even colleagues using compromised accounts. Attackers now leverage AI-generated language to craft context-aware messages that mimic real correspondence, making detection harder for untrained eyes. Additionally, multi-channel attacks—where an email is followed by a text or phone call—have become more common, exploiting the trust established in one medium to validate the other.

Background: How Phishing Evolved
Phishing originated in the mid‑1990s as a simple scam using forged AOL messages. Over time, it expanded into a multibillion-dollar cybercrime industry. The rise of cloud services and remote work has widened the attack surface, with criminals now routinely spoof login pages for Microsoft 365, Google Workspace, and banking portals. Email authentication protocols such as SPF, DKIM, and DMARC have reduced spoofing in some domains, but adversaries adapt by registering look-alike domains or compromising legitimate sending infrastructure.

User Concerns: Common Red Flags and Real Examples
Users often struggle to separate legitimate emails from malicious ones. Below are typical red flags, paired with real-world scenarios that illustrate each concern.
- Urgency or threats: “Your account will be suspended within 24 hours if you do not verify your payment method.” — This often includes a link to a fake login page that captures credentials.
- Unsolicited attachments or links: An invoice from a known supplier that you did not order, or a shared document notification from a file-storage service with a generic subject line.
- Slight address discrepancies: modern-example.com vs. moderrn-example.com — Look for swapped characters or extra hyphens in the sender domain.
- Generic salutations: “Dear Customer” or “Dear Valued Member” rather than addressing you by name, especially when the service usually does use your name.
- Unexpected password resets or security alerts: An email claiming you requested a password reset when you did not — often contains a link to a fake portal that steals your current credentials.
- Poor grammar or design: While less common now, some campaigns still have misaligned logos, odd font sizes, or unnatural phrasing (e.g., “kindly click the link to verify”).
Real example: A widely seen phishing attempt impersonates a shipping carrier with a tracking number that leads to a site asking for personal information to “release the package.” Another classic: an email from a “CEO” asking an employee to urgently purchase gift cards for a client — exploiting authority and time pressure.
Likely Impact of Improved Awareness
As more users and organizations adopt multi-factor authentication (MFA) and security training, the direct success rate of generic phishing may decline. However, this will push attackers toward more targeted and technically elaborate methods. Organizations that regularly simulate phishing drills report a measurable decrease in click rates—typically from 15‑25% down to single digits after repeated training. In parallel, detection tools that analyze sender reputation, link destinations, and language anomalies can block a large portion of threats before they reach inboxes. The net effect is likely a gradual reduction in low-effort phishing but a need for continuous vigilance against advanced tactics, such as real-time proxy-based phishing that bypasses MFA.
What to Watch Next
Experts anticipate three key developments in the short term:
- Deepfake voice and video phishing (vishing): Attackers may use synthetic audio or video to impersonate executives and authorize fraudulent transactions or data access.
- Phishing-as-a-Service (PhaaS): Underground markets now sell fully packaged phishing kits with pre-built templates, automated credential capture, and even customer support, lowering the barrier for novices.
- QR code phishing (quishing): Emails containing malicious QR codes that direct users to phishing sites when scanned by a mobile device, bypassing traditional email link scanners.
Staying informed about these evolving tactics and maintaining a healthy skepticism toward unsolicited messages remain the most reliable defenses.
